The Benefits and drawbacks of Pet Childcare
Pet dog daycare can be a terrific method for family pet owners to ensure their dogs get the exercise, socializing and psychological excitement they need. Nevertheless, like numerous things in life, it can come with some risks.


When selecting a canine childcare center make sure to inquire about their cleansing and vaccination methods. Ask to observe play groups and tour the center before devoting to go to.

Socialization
Pets that go to childcare regularly take advantage of the chance to connect with various other dogs in a secure and supervised setting. Therefore, they can discover to check out other pets' social hints and play designs in a harmonious environment. This can help them get used to new settings when they're away from home and minimize hostile or damaging habits.

Exercise is also an essential element of childcare. A dog who is well-exercised is much less most likely to turn to destructive actions, such as chewing furniture or digging. Some centers provide live-streaming family pet electronic cameras so you can check in on your puppy throughout the day.

Finally, regular exposure to various other pets can boost your canine's confidence and help them really feel secure in unfamiliar settings. Eventually, this can result in far better habits in your home and less stress and anxiety for both you and your pet. Nonetheless, it is necessary to monitor your pet's mood after a day of interaction so you can establish whether they are really feeling as well tired or overloaded.

Workout
Canines that attend daycare regularly are usually much more literally energetic, burning off energy with routine play and a variety of exercises. This can aid improve a dog's general health and wellness and lower a dog's danger for obesity-related problems like diabetes mellitus.

In addition to physical exercise, pet dogs obtain a lot of psychological stimulation at day care. Structured activities like scent video games and training sessions use a canine's all-natural impulse to address issues, keep them engaged, and decrease monotony that can cause damaging behaviors such as eating or digging.

Lots of childcare facilities supply one-on-one training sessions with skilled personnel. This can be a wonderful method to enhance lessons dog daycare near me shown in day care and to show new commands or methods.

Training
The structured daily routine of dog daycare can give your pup a sense of consistency and framework. This can be relaxing for canines who may really feel nervous in new situations. The routine can additionally help in reducing splitting up stress and anxiety.

Dogs at childcare can likewise get plenty of workout, which is necessary for their physical health and wellness. They will be much less most likely to become bored and turn to destructive actions like chewing.

A respectable center will educate their personnel to recognize indicators of tension, aggression and pain. This will ensure that all pets are well-monitored and have a risk-free environment. On top of that, the personnel will have training in basic obedience commands and strategies. They should likewise know just how to deal with a variety of emergency situation situations. This will certainly guarantee the safety and security of all canines at the childcare.
